Defining CRM Deployment vs. Implementation: A Crucial Distinction
It is vital to differentiate between CRM deployment and CRM implementation. CRM implementation typically refers to the more confined technical task of installing and configuring the software. CRM deployment, however, is a broader, end-to-end process that ensures the CRM system is fully operational and integrated into the fabric of the business. This encompasses everything from initial requirements gathering and data migration to system configuration, user training, the official go-live, and subsequent post-launch enhancements.
The scope of CRM deployment is inherently cross-functional, requiring collaboration across departments such as marketing, sales, customer service, operations, and IT. Without a clearly designated owner and a structured, strategic plan, deployment efforts are prone to scope creep, missed milestones, or the creation of a technically sound system that ultimately sees little to no user engagement. For organizations seeking to integrate their CRM with other critical business systems like Enterprise Resource Planning (ERP), clearly defining the distinctions and boundaries between these platforms early in the process is paramount. A clear understanding of system separation minimizes the likelihood of costly rework and integration conflicts down the line.
The CRM Deployment Lifecycle: A Phased Approach to Success
A successful CRM deployment follows a distinct lifecycle, with each phase building upon the previous one. These phases include: requirements alignment, strategic planning, system configuration, integration with existing tools, data migration, rigorous testing, comprehensive user training, the official go-live, and ongoing post-launch optimization. Skipping any of these critical steps does not expedite the process; rather, it often leads to unforeseen issues that surface at the most inopportune moments, necessitating time-consuming rework.
Aligning Goals and Requirements: The Foundation of a Successful CRM
The efficacy of any CRM system hinges on its ability to support and enhance existing business operations. This begins with a thorough alignment of business goals and functional requirements. This critical step necessitates input from every department that will interact with the CRM, including marketing, sales, customer service, operations, and IT, each with their unique use cases and data requirements.
Structured discovery workshops are an effective method for gathering this essential information. During these sessions, stakeholders can review draft process maps and example workflows, providing valuable feedback. Furthermore, it is crucial to define three to five key performance indicators (KPIs) for the deployment upfront. These metrics, such as data completeness, user login frequency, and pipeline accuracy, will serve as benchmarks for measuring success from the outset, moving beyond simply counting the number of software licenses purchased.
A best practice during this phase is to document requirements as user stories. For example, "As a sales representative, I need to see a contact’s last three interactions before a call" is a testable requirement, unlike the more general "We need activity logging." This phase is also the opportune moment to establish clear standards for contact management, defining precisely how a contact is identified, what fields are mandatory, and how duplicate records will be managed.
Crafting the CRM Implementation Plan: A Roadmap for Execution
A robust CRM implementation plan serves as the strategic roadmap for the entire project. It must comprehensively outline the project’s scope, key milestones, budget allocations, designated ownership, identified risks, and a formal change control process. The scope definition should clearly delineate what functionalities will be included in the initial phase and, equally importantly, what will be explicitly excluded.
A detailed milestone schedule, incorporating buffer time, is essential. Industry data suggests that a significant majority of CRM implementations—around 63%—exceed their projected timelines, with average overruns ranging from 30% to 50%. A well-structured budget should also include a contingency reserve of 15% to 20% to accommodate unforeseen expenses. Assigning clear ownership through a RACI (Responsible, Accountable, Consulted, Informed) matrix is crucial, and a risk register identifying the top five potential risks and mitigation strategies should be developed. A defined change control process is indispensable for evaluating and managing any new requests that arise during the deployment.
Investing approximately 10% to 15% of the project budget in the initial discovery and scoping phases has been shown to yield significantly better outcomes compared to rushing directly into system configuration.
Configuring and Integrating Your CRM: Building for Today and Tomorrow
The configuration process should focus on delivering essential functionalities for immediate use. This typically begins with establishing the core data model, encompassing contacts, companies, and deals, along with well-defined sales pipelines. Lifecycle stages should accurately reflect how customers progress through the business’s sales and service funnels, and custom properties should be limited to fields that users will realistically populate.
Regarding integrations, a clean, minimal set of essential connections is generally preferable to an ambitious and potentially unstable integration map. Many CRM platforms offer extensive integration ecosystems that can accommodate common connection points, allowing for incremental building of functionalities. Tools designed for native data synchronization and deduplication across connected systems are invaluable for maintaining data consistency from day one.
A crucial step, often overlooked when timelines tighten, is to perform all configuration within a sandbox environment before making any changes to the live production system. This practice is vital for preventing errors and ensuring a smooth transition.
Migrating and Cleaning Data: The Bedrock of CRM Value
Data migration is a critical, yet often underestimated, component of CRM deployment. It involves data profiling, mapping, deduplication, validation, and the establishment of a rollback plan. A staggering 76% of CRM users report that less than half of their CRM data is accurate and complete, and a concerning 37% have directly experienced revenue loss due to poor data quality.
Before migrating any data, it is essential to profile it thoroughly. This includes assessing data volume, completeness by field, duplicate rates, and identifying any records that should not be transferred to the new system. Each field from the source system must be meticulously mapped to its corresponding field in the destination CRM, with all transformation rules clearly documented and signed off by stakeholders before migration scripts are executed. Running deduplication processes on the source data prior to migration is far more efficient than attempting to clean duplicates within a new, live system.
A pilot migration using a representative subset of the data is highly recommended to validate completeness and field mapping before committing to the full dataset. Realistic migration timelines often range from 8 to 12 weeks, contingent on early profiling efforts. A comprehensive rollback plan, detailing the criteria for execution, responsible parties, and the precise steps involved, is a non-negotiable safety net.
Testing Before Go-Live: Ensuring System Integrity and User Readiness
Comprehensive testing is paramount before a CRM system goes live. This includes unit testing (validating individual fields and automation rules), integration testing (ensuring data flows correctly between connected systems), end-to-end testing (simulating complete user journeys for each role), and user acceptance testing (UAT), where actual end-users validate the system against real-world workflows. Security testing is also vital to confirm that each user role has appropriate access, and performance testing ensures the system can handle realistic user loads.
A formal UAT test case library, directly mapped to the original requirements, is essential. This ensures that the system is being verified against the agreed-upon objectives, rather than subjective user perceptions. Budgeting at least one week for thorough testing, and treating failing test cases as go-live blockers, is a prudent approach.
Training Teams and Driving Adoption: The Human Element of CRM Success
Statistics reveal that less than 40% of CRM systems achieve full adoption within organizations. The primary reason for this gap is not a lack of awareness but rather the perception that the CRM adds extra work rather than streamlining existing processes.
Training should be designed around the daily workflows specific to each user role, rather than focusing solely on platform features. Frontline managers play a critical role in driving adoption. When managers consistently inquire about CRM usage in one-on-one meetings and reinforce good data hygiene practices in team discussions, adoption is significantly enhanced. Conversely, a lack of managerial emphasis can lead to training fading quickly.
Identifying and empowering CRM champions within each team before go-live is a highly effective strategy. These respected peers, who have participated in UAT and understand the system’s functionalities, can answer questions in the natural flow of daily work, significantly reducing help desk load and accelerating adoption more effectively than any formal training session.
Orchestrating Go-Live and Hypercare: The Critical Post-Launch Period
A successful go-live requires a detailed cutover plan, clear go/no-go criteria, comprehensive user communications, and a robust hypercare support model. Go/no-go blockers should be documented well in advance of the cutover week, typically including a UAT pass rate exceeding 95%, validated data migration, provisioned user accounts, verified integrations, and completed training. Failure to meet any of these criteria should trigger a delay.
User communications should commence at least one week prior to launch, with reminders on launch day and immediate follow-ups detailing support resources. A simple "what to do on day one" reference card can be immensely helpful.
Hypercare refers to the intensive support period of two to four weeks following the launch. During this time, system health is closely monitored, questions are addressed in real-time, and issues are resolved before they become ingrained workarounds. Assigning a dedicated hypercare lead to manage issue triage and communicate status updates to stakeholders is crucial for cementing adoption during this critical period.
Measuring Outcomes and Iterating: Continuous Improvement
CRM deployment is not a one-time event; it’s an ongoing process of improvement. Post-launch, it’s essential to measure performance against the KPIs established during the requirements alignment phase. These may include user login frequency, data completeness by record type, pipeline health, lead response times, and reporting adoption. A CRM database’s value compounds with clean data and erodes rapidly without ongoing governance. A monthly data quality review during the first quarter is highly recommended.

Adoption data and user feedback should inform a prioritized backlog of Phase 2 improvements. A post-mortem review within 30 days of go-live is invaluable for capturing lessons learned while they are still fresh.
Governance for CRM Deployment: Maintaining Long-Term Health
Effective CRM governance establishes clear decision rights, approval processes, accountability structures, and documentation standards to ensure the CRM system remains healthy and effective post-launch. Without this framework, even a well-deployed CRM can gradually degrade into the disorganized state it was intended to replace.
The RACI matrix is a foundational governance tool, clarifying who is responsible for executing tasks, who is accountable for outcomes, who needs to be consulted, and who needs to be kept informed. Every major deployment workstream, from requirements gathering to ongoing administration, should have a designated owner and a documented RACI.
A CRM steering committee, often comprising a senior leadership sponsor, CRM leads from each major department, and the system administrator, plays a crucial role. This committee typically meets on a regular cadence—weekly during active deployment and monthly in a steady state—to make decisions regarding system changes, prioritize enhancements, and escalate adoption issues.
A formal change control process is essential for preventing scope creep from derailing project timelines. Every request for new fields, automation logic adjustments, or additional integrations should undergo a defined intake process, be evaluated against scope and resource impact, and either approved for the current phase, deferred to a backlog, or declined with a documented rationale. This structured approach ensures that decisions are made systematically, preventing projects from becoming perpetually "almost done."
Establishing clear documentation norms is also critical. The CRM system should be thoroughly documented, detailing the purpose of custom properties, the meaning of pipeline stages, lifecycle stage definitions, and the integration architecture. This documentation prevents undocumented systems from becoming opaque "black boxes," especially when key personnel depart.
Workers spend an average of 13 hours per week searching for information within their CRM. A well-governed system with a clear taxonomy, mandatory fields, and consistent data entry practices can dramatically reduce this time.
Creating a downloadable RACI template during the initial planning sessions and populating it with actual names and workstreams, rather than generic job titles, significantly increases its utility. Similarly, a simple change control intake form, including fields for requestor, description, business justification, estimated impact, and priority level, provides the necessary structure for consistent decision-making. Tracking all requests in a shared backlog ensures transparency and prevents valuable suggestions from being lost.
AI Readiness and Data Quality: The Future of CRM
Artificial intelligence (AI) readiness in a CRM context is fundamentally dependent on clean, unified, and governed customer data. This is no longer a future consideration but a present requirement for successful CRM deployments. While 94% of organizations recognize data readiness as essential for AI implementation, a significant 45% report that their CRM data is not yet ready for AI. This disconnect between acknowledging the importance of data quality and achieving it is where many AI initiatives falter before they even begin.
What AI Readiness Demands of Your CRM
Achieving AI readiness necessitates several key elements within your CRM system:
- Unified Customer Data: All customer interactions, including contacts, companies, deals, activities, and lifecycle stages, must reside in a single, integrated platform, rather than being fragmented across disparate systems. A unified customer record serves as the single source of truth for all teams and AI models.
- Data Completeness: Minimum completeness requirements must be defined for all record types utilized by AI models. For instance, lead scoring AI may require contact job title, company size, industry, and recent activity data. Deal forecasting AI might necessitate accurate deal stage, amount, and last activity date. Making these fields mandatory in the CRM configuration is crucial.
- Consent and Attribution Data: Effective AI-driven personalization relies on understanding how a contact was acquired and their engagement history. Attribution data, such as source, first touch, and last touch, must be captured consistently from the outset. Consent data needs to be stored in a queryable format, not merely logged.
- Lifecycle Stage Coverage: AI models require an accurate understanding of a contact’s position within the customer journey. Inconsistently applied lifecycle stages, or deals closed without corresponding activity records, can lead to AI models misinterpreting intent and stage.
- Sandbox Piloting: Any AI feature intended for production deployment must first be tested rigorously in a sandbox environment using realistic data. This validation ensures that predictions are sensible, outputs align with user knowledge, and obvious errors are identified before impacting customer interactions.
Advanced AI suites, designed to assist with configuration, lead scoring, deal summarization, and content generation, are built upon robust CRM data models. Consequently, the quality of your CRM deployment discipline directly influences the effectiveness of your AI outputs. The most opportune time to address AI readiness is during the initial requirements alignment phase, not as an afterthought. When defining data models and required fields, proactively consider whether records will need to feed AI models, making data completeness a non-negotiable requirement from day one.
CRM Rollout Strategy Options: Tailoring the Approach
There is no single, universally applicable model for CRM deployment. The optimal strategy depends on an organization’s size, complexity, risk tolerance, and readiness for change. Selecting the incorrect rollout approach is a common and preventable deployment mistake. The three primary strategies include:
- Phased Rollout: This approach involves deploying the CRM in sequential waves, targeting specific teams, business units, geographies, or feature sets. The organization begins with one group, learns from the experience, makes necessary adjustments, and then proceeds to the next wave.
- Pilot Rollout: In this strategy, the CRM is first deployed to a small, representative group of users (typically 10-20% of the total user base) to validate the configuration, training materials, and support model before a full organizational rollout.
- Big-Bang Rollout: This method involves deploying the CRM to all users simultaneously on a single, designated cutover date.
| Factor | Phased | Pilot | Big-Bang |
|---|---|---|---|
| Complexity | High complexity is manageable | Moderate complexity is manageable | Low complexity is required |
| Risk | Lower; failures are contained | Lower; validated before full rollout | Higher; issues affect all users simultaneously |
| Change Readiness | Suitable for resistant organizations | Suitable for neutral organizations | Requires high change readiness |
| Time to Value | Slower; value scales as waves deploy | Moderate; full rollout follows pilot learnings | Fastest to full deployment; slowest to recover from issues |
| Best For | Large enterprises, multi-region orgs, complex processes | Mid-market teams validating a new CRM for the first time | Small teams, simple processes, strong executive mandate |
When to Engage a Partner for CRM Deployment
While the question of when to engage a CRM implementation partner is often framed around identifying warning signs, the more pragmatic approach is to recognize that most growing teams with complex processes, significant data migration needs, or limited internal bandwidth stand to benefit from expert assistance. The critical decision then becomes the type of partner and their specific role.
Organizations should seriously consider partnering when:
- Migrating from a Complex Existing CRM: Data migrations between different CRM platforms, particularly those involving custom objects, intricate field mappings, and large data volumes, are prone to costly errors. A partner with proven migration experience on both the source and target platforms is a valuable investment.
- Multiple Critical Integrations Required: If the CRM must integrate with an ERP, a proprietary data warehouse, custom sales tools, or a sophisticated marketing automation stack, the architecture decisions made during integration have long-term implications. Incorrect decisions can lead to exponentially more expensive rework.
- Limited Internal Bandwidth: A CRM deployment managed as a secondary task alongside full-time responsibilities is a recipe for delays, compromised quality, or both. If adequate internal capacity cannot be dedicated, a partner can fill this crucial gap.
- Significant Change Resistance: Partners specializing in CRM deployments often bring established change management frameworks, adoption playbooks, and training materials that internal teams may lack the time or expertise to develop from scratch.
- Lack of Prior Experience: For organizations undertaking their first CRM deployment or their first on a particular platform, a partner can substantially mitigate the learning curve and associated risks.
Conversely, a partner may not be necessary for small teams (fewer than 10 users) with standard, well-defined processes, ample vendor-provided self-serve onboarding resources, and sufficient internal capacity to manage the project effectively.
When engaging a partner, clearly define the division of responsibilities. A successful partnership model involves internal ownership of requirements and ongoing administration, complementing the partner’s implementation expertise and execution capacity.
A sample RACI split with a deployment partner might look like this:
| Workstream | Internal Owner | Partner Role |
|---|---|---|
| Requirements | Accountable, Responsible | Consulted |
| Configuration | Informed | Responsible, Accountable |
| Data Migration | Accountable | Responsible |
| Integrations | Accountable | Responsible |
| Testing (UAT) | Responsible, Accountable | Consulted |
| Training | Accountable | Responsible |
| Go-live Communications | Responsible, Accountable | Consulted |
| Post-launch Admin | Responsible, Accountable | Informed |
Requesting references from implementation partners for deployments similar in size, industry, and CRM platform is highly recommended. A firm with extensive experience in mid-market HubSpot deployments, for example, will possess a more nuanced understanding of potential challenges than a firm undertaking its first such project.
Tools and Templates for CRM Deployment
A CRM deployment is fundamentally a project management and change management endeavor, as much as it is a technical one. The right tools and templates are indispensable for maintaining organization, alignment, and auditability throughout the process.
Key resources at each stage include:
- Deployment Readiness Checklist: Used prior to project initiation to confirm executive sponsorship, a named project owner, a cross-functional steering group, a documented timeline, and defined success metrics.
- CRM Implementation Plan: The master project plan detailing scope, milestones, ownership, budget, and a risk register. This document should be reviewed regularly and updated as project parameters evolve.
- RACI Template: A matrix that maps each workstream to its Responsible, Accountable, Consulted, and Informed owners. Populating this with actual names, not generic job titles, is crucial for its effectiveness.
- Data Migration Mapping Sheet: A detailed field-by-field mapping from source systems to the destination CRM, including transformation rules, required/optional status, and the data owner responsible for sign-off on migration logic.
- UAT Test Script: A library of test cases organized by user role and workflow, including test steps, expected results, actual results, and pass/fail status. Rigorous adherence to documented test cases is vital.
- Training Plan: A role-by-role breakdown of training objectives, delivery methods (live sessions, recorded videos, reference guides), timing, and completion tracking. CRM champions should be explicitly identified.
- Hypercare Runbook: Documents the issue intake process, escalation path, on-call responsibilities, daily check-in cadence, and service level agreements (SLAs) for issue resolution during the initial post-launch period.
- Post-Launch Optimization Backlog: A continuously updated list of Phase 2 enhancements, deferred requirements, and user feedback, prioritized by business impact. This backlog should be reviewed and reprioritized monthly.

Frequently Asked Questions About CRM Deployment
How long does a typical CRM deployment take?
Small businesses often complete deployments in one to three months. Mid-sized organizations typically require three to six months. Large enterprises may need six to twelve months or longer. Approximately 78% of projects fall within the three-to-six-month window, but timelines can routinely extend by 30-50% when data quality or integration issues emerge mid-deployment. Building in buffer time is essential.
What is the best way to migrate data without downtime?
Data migration should be performed in stages rather than a single cutover event. Initial steps include profiling and cleaning source data, followed by a pilot migration of a representative subset. Once validated, the full migration can proceed in a pre-production environment before impacting the live system. Schedule the final cutover during a low-traffic period, ensure a rollback plan is in place, and keep the old system in read-only mode during validation.
Should we phase our rollout or do a big-bang launch?
Unless your team is small, your processes are simple, and change readiness is exceptionally high, a phased or pilot approach is generally recommended. These strategies help contain failures and allow for iterative improvements. While a big-bang launch may appear to save time on paper, any issues that arise can have a widespread and immediate impact, ultimately costing more time and resources.
How do we prevent scope creep during deployment?
Clearly define the scope of Phase 1, including explicit exclusions. All new requests must be channeled through a formal change control intake process, leading to an approved, deferred, or declined decision with documented rationale. Uncontrolled scope changes are a primary driver of missed deadlines and budget overruns.
When should we hire an implementation partner?
Consider a partner if you are dealing with complex data migration, multiple integrations, limited internal resources, or significant organizational change resistance. A partner is generally not required for small teams with standard processes. If you do engage a partner, maintain internal ownership of requirements and ongoing administration; partners provide execution capacity, while your team offers essential business context.
